Ready for the real estate industry
As part of the in-depth phase in Hamburg, students spend the third semester learning and working in Hamburg - a hotspot of the German real estate industry. This semester is extremely practice-relevant, interdisciplinary, holistic and state-of-the-art. The in-depth phase in Hamburg was initiated and is supported by the Real Estate and Leadership (REaL) Foundation and their corporate partners.

The Real Estate and Leadership Foundation
The non-profit Real Estate and Leadership Foundation e.V. was founded in February 2015. The association has set itself the task of promoting science, research and education on interdisciplinary, cross-interface and leadership topics in the real estate industry. It is also committed to strengthening Hamburg as a centre of science and business.
With the help of the funding provided, the necessary administrative and official processes for the introduction of the degree programme could be significantly supported. The REaL Foundation's commitment also enables students to reduce their tuition fees. With its interdisciplinary, practice- and research-oriented approach, the degree programme is unique in the German educational landscape.

The REaL Foundation and its members form a hinge between science and practice. It creates opportunities for professional exchange and supports teaching to provide practice-oriented training. At the same time, it opens up opportunities to research topics that will shape the real estate industry in the future.
